Take stock of those unexpected events in previous Olympic Games.

  The 2020 Tokyo Olympic Games was postponed for one year due to the COVID-19 epidemic.

  Take stock of those unexpected events in previous Olympic Games.

  Wu Bingcong

  If it weren’t for a raging COVID-19 epidemic, the 2020 Tokyo Olympic and Paralympic Games would be in full swing. The virus pandemic forced the Tokyo Olympic Organizing Committee to postpone the Olympic Games for one year, but this is not the first time in history that the Olympic Games cannot be held as scheduled. Due to the two world wars, several Summer Olympics and Winter Olympics in Berlin, Germany, Tokyo, Japan and Helsinki, Finland were forced to cancel. In addition to the COVID-19 epidemic, Norovirus and Zika virus have also brought great trouble to the organizers of the Olympic Games.

  As a four-year world sports event, the opening ceremony of the Olympic Games and the flame lighting ceremony have attracted much attention. However, accidents such as the burning of pigeons in the Seoul Olympic Games and the "five rings without one ring" in the Sochi Winter Olympics have caused a lot of controversy and discussion. The Olympic Games symbolizes peace, but it happened that some people took the opportunity to stir up terrorism, maim innocent lives and arouse people’s panic. The unfortunate casualties of athletes and behind-the-scenes workers also made everyone feel sad. Taking stock of these sudden accidents in the course of the century-old modern Olympic Games has brought many challenges to the organizers, but peace and beauty are undoubtedly the main theme of the century-old Olympic Games.

  Wars broke out, and the Tokyo and Berlin Olympic Games were cancelled.

  Before the official announcement of the Tokyo Olympic Games was postponed, the International Olympic Committee gave a four-week observation period, and was finally forced to make a "difficult decision" to postpone it according to the epidemic situation. For the organizers, the delay of this major event has brought immeasurable economic losses. The BBC reported that in addition to the $11.8 billion already invested, the organizers are bound to need more funds, and sponsors, tourism, urban planning, historical heritage and local enterprises will all suffer from the negative impact of the postponement of the Olympic Games.

  The most famous cancellation of the Olympic Games in history also happened in Tokyo, Japan. If we sort out the bidding process of the 12th Olympic Games, we will find that it was a group of people who tried their best to host the Games and then tried their best to sayno..

  Writer David goldblatt recorded in his book "Games: A Global History of the Olympics" that the Japanese government at that time actively bid for this Olympic Games, hoping to show a Japan that recovered from the 1923 earthquake disaster. The Tokyo government formally applied in 1932, and Rome, Italy and Helsinki, Finland competed for the right to host the games at the same time. David goldblatt describes in his book that the Japanese government lobbied around to win the right to host the games, and finally persuaded Mussolini. The book wrote: "At that time, you helped me and I helped you, which has become a normal state of international sports. Mussolini surprisingly announced that if Japan supports Italy’s bid for the 1944 Olympic Games, Italy will support Japan’s bid for the 1940 Olympic Games. "

  In July 1938, the Japanese government suddenly issued a statement saying that the Olympic Games would not be held! The Japanese Olympic Committee euphemistically mentioned "the trouble with China" in its statement. In fact, there are two reasons for the cancellation of this Olympic Games: First, after the September 18th Incident, Japan’s aggression against China was condemned by the League of Nations, the predecessor of the United Nations. After Japan withdrew from the organization in 1933, it began to expand its aggression around the world, and gradually became hostile to all countries in the world and fell into diplomatic difficulties. Second, there are voices in Japan, hoping to spend more money on military activities instead of hosting the Olympic Games. Under such pressure, the Tokyo Olympic Games and the Sapporo Winter Olympics planned for the same year were all cancelled.

  Subsequently, the International Olympic Committee decided to change the venue of the 12th Summer Olympic Games to Helsinki from July 20th to August 4th, 1940. However, due to the chaos and turmoil in Europe caused by World War II, the Olympic Games and Winter Olympics, which changed hands, were forced to cancel again. Finally, after the end of World War II, the Olympic flame was reignited in London in 1948. After Japan gave up the right to host the Olympic Games in 1940, it was as far away as 1964 that it ushered in the Olympic flame again.

  The earliest cancellation of the Olympic Games took place in Berlin, Germany in 1916. The German Stadium in Berlin, which was built for the Sixth Olympic Games, started construction in 1912, and when it was completed in 1913, 10,000 doves were released, and 60,000 people watched the event. However, a year later, World War I broke out, and the war lasted for several years. In serious cases, the German army even advanced to 70 kilometers away from Paris, ioc headquarters. Wars broke out, peace ceased, and the Olympic Games, a symbol of peace, died unfortunately in the war. Even ioc headquarters once moved to Lausanne, Switzerland, a neutral country, to take refuge.

  Coubertin, the father of the modern Olympic Games, took "creating a sports culture that exists without politics" as his lifelong goal. However, the Olympic Games are frequently associated with war and even aggression, which makes people feel sorry. Peace and development are the themes of today’s era, but the cancellation of these Olympic Games in history has witnessed the dark history of imperialist aggression in the form of sports.

  Human life is a matter of concern, and the Olympic casualties are embarrassing.

  In every Olympic Games, there are always several happy families and several worried families. Some athletes break through the limit to win the gold medal, but others are injured or even killed.

  The latest death of an athlete occurred at the Paralympic Games in Rio de Janeiro, Brazil in 2016. Bahman Goba Nezhad, a 48-year-old Iranian cyclist, crashed on the way to the men’s C4-5 cycling road race and died after being sent to hospital for treatment. Goba Nezhad is a veteran of the battlefield, with 12 years of cycling experience. He also participated in the London Olympic Games in 2012, and was called the best national player by Iranian Paralympic Committee Secretary-General Ashrafi.

  However, the veteran accidentally crashed on the winding downhill road around the mountain road. After falling, his head hit the rock. On the way to the hospital, he had a heart failure and eventually died. After the accident, the Brazilian Olympic Committee informed the families of the deceased and arranged for the remains to be transported back to their hometown for burial. The International Olympic Committee later issued an accident investigation report. The BBC reported that the death of Goba Nezhad was the first time that an athlete died during the Paralympic Games since it was held in 1960. To this end, the organizers joined the flag at half-mast and a mourning ceremony at the closing ceremony to pay tribute to the late athletes.

  Athletes are the protagonists in the Olympic Games, but the behind-the-scenes workers in the process of preparing for the Olympic Games are also worthy of attention. During the preparation for the Olympic Games, the host country often commandeers a large amount of manpower. When the Olympic Games cycle meets the venue’s rush, the casualties caused by overtime and overwork are also very worrying.

  In July 2019, the Tokyo Olympic venues were under construction, and the heat wave in midsummer swept through Tokyo. Reuters reported that since the end of July, 2019, the soaring temperature has caused 57 deaths in all parts of Japan. At this time, construction workers are facing great challenges in working outdoors.

  At the beginning of August, the Tokyo International Exhibition Hall was renovated as planned and prepared to be used as a media center after the opening of the Olympic Games. On the afternoon of the 8th, a 50-year-old construction worker was found unconscious when laying a cable outside. He eventually died of heatstroke.

  In addition to the potentially fatal working environment, high-intensity work pressure is also terrible. In March of that year, it was revealed in the media that a 23-year-old Japanese construction worker slept only two or three hours a day on average in order to build the Olympic venues in Tokyo, and was overwhelmed physically and mentally. Finally, he committed suicide three months after joining the Olympic venues construction plan. In the suicide note, he said: "My physical and psychological condition has reached the limit, and I can’t think of any other way to solve it."

  The accident attracted the attention of Japanese Minister of Health, Labor and Welfare Yasuhisa Shiozaki, who said that the incident was so serious that the organizers could not tolerate any fatal accidents at the Olympic venues and would start to reduce the workload of workers. At the same time, Dacheng Construction Company, which undertakes the building improvement plan, also publicly admitted that the company did not abide by the labor management contract and violated the Japanese Labor Basic Law.

  Harm the innocent when a peaceful event is attacked by terrorists.

  The Olympic Games has gathered politicians from various countries and top players in the sports field, and a large number of tourists have gathered in the city. It is inevitable that terrorists will take the opportunity to make trouble and kill innocent people in order to achieve political demands.

  The bombing of the Centennial Olympic Park was a terrorist incident that had to be mentioned during the Olympic Games. The case occurred on July 27th, 1996, during the Olympic Games in Atlanta, USA. The explosion was deadly, causing one death, one heart attack and 111 injuries.

  Eric Rudolph, the head of terrorism, has long been dissatisfied with the Clinton administration’s position on abortion. In order to create momentum, he is determined to make the Olympic Games impossible. The bomb was quietly installed in the Centennial Olympic Park in Atlanta. Fortunately, security guard Richard Jurville found a bomb ahead of time and evacuated most of the audience, which reduced the number of casualties. But at first, this conscientious security guard was once suspected by the FBI. Fortunately, the truth was finally found out, and Rudolph was also sentenced to life imprisonment in 2005.

  In Munich in 1972, when the 20th Summer Olympic Games was held in West Germany, the Palestinian armed group "Black September" targeted the Israeli delegation participating in the Olympic Games. At 4: 10 in the morning, eight "Black September" armed men sneaked into the residence of Israeli athletes in the Olympic Village, two doors were pried open, weightlifter Roman and wrestling coach Weinberg were shot dead on the spot, and nine other members of the delegation were also held hostage.

  This incident led to the emergency suspension of the Olympic Games, and negotiations and hostage rescue operations began. The Palestinian-Israeli conflict has a long history. Black September hopes to demand the release of 234 Palestinians held by Israel through its hostages. Israel refused, but both sides agreed to take Egypt as an intermediate country to negotiate the redemption of hostages. At that time, the rescue plan given by the former West German police was to rescue the hostages when Palestinian militants left the country by replacing passenger planes from the air base. However, due to the wrong information, the police underestimated the number of armed personnel, and the crew of the passenger plane did not cooperate properly, which led to the rescue plan being completely out of control. In the 45-minute battle, all the hostages were killed, five of the eight Palestinian militants were killed and three were arrested; In a hijacking incident in the same year, the former West German government handed over the three men to Libya for release.

  On September 6, 1972, the Munich Olympic Games, which was interrupted for 34 hours, continued, and a memorial ceremony was held for the Israeli delegation. The 12 seats vacated during the ceremony represented 11 members of the Israeli delegation and a former West German policeman who died unfortunately.

  In an awkward moment, the opening ceremony will fall off the chain.

  In addition to the wonderful competition, the most eye-catching performances in each Olympic Games are the grand opening ceremony and the flame lighting ceremony. Outside the scene, there are countless viewers watching the performance with jet lag in front of the TV, and any unexpected situation on the scene will be broadcast in high-definition pictures and spread all over the world.

  In 1988, the flame burned a dove of peace at the opening ceremony of the Seoul Olympic Games in South Korea, which attracted the highest attention in history. This accident was even crowned as "the most cruel opening ceremony in the world". In order to show the peaceful and beautiful intention with white pigeons, the organizer has prepared 2,400 white pigeons, and plans to release them at the opening ceremony of the Olympic Games. The scene of the pigeons spreading their wings in Qi Fei is very shocking. However, what I never expected was that on the day of release, some pigeons took off and saw the pillars or towers in the stadium and flew to rest.

  In the following flame lighting session, three torchbearers, Sun Meiting, Zheng Shanwan and Jin Zhuoyuan, took the lifting platform and lit the flame in Taichung with their arms raised high. At this time, the torch platform is more than ten centimeters above the torchbearer’s head, and no one can see dozens of white pigeons resting on it. At the moment when the flame was lit, the white dove that had no time to fly away was buried in the sea of fire, and the audience exclaimed. Afterwards, both the torchbearers and the Organizing Committee were condemned by animal protection organizations. However, due to their location and time, the torchbearers were unable to drive away the pigeons and could only watch the tragedy happen.

  Due to planning mistakes, the dove of peace at the Olympic Games turned into a "roasted pigeon". Although the tragedy could not be redeemed, this painful historical memory remained in the hearts of a generation of Koreans. A few years ago, in the popular Korean drama "Please Answer 1988", the protagonist, who was an Olympic volunteer, was designed to take the burned dove home for burial, and remember this history with images.

  The opening ceremony of the 2014 Winter Olympics in Sochi, Russia, was also accidentally broken, and only four rings appeared in the Olympic rings. The most important symbol of the Olympic Games is wrong, which is a big mistake in the history of the Olympic Games for a hundred years.

  At the end of the opening performance of "The First Impression of Russia", the Olympic rings decorated with five edelweiss lit up the night sky. However, due to technical failure, the ring in the upper right corner of the screen disappeared out of thin air. The applause at the scene was sparse, and the audience also found this mistake. However, in the official TV broadcast pictures of countries around the world, the audience still saw the complete five rings. In this regard, Ernst, the chief producer of the opening ceremony, said that because there was a delay in the broadcast of the picture, they used the restoration technology to make up for this shortcoming. Although the rescue was fast enough, the outside world did not stop, because in the previous countdown of 10 seconds, the picture fell into darkness from the fifth second, and this obvious mistake made the scene look very embarrassing.

  In the face of frequent technical problems in the opening ceremony, Ernst believes that in the only three-week rehearsal time, it is necessary to train actors and deal with equipment, and it is inevitable that mistakes will be made in a hurry. He felt that even if there were mistakes, the Sochi Winter Olympics still presented a wonderful opening ceremony performance for the world.

  When the virus hits Zika and Norovirus, the lethality is not small.

  Before Covid-19 delayed the Tokyo Olympic Games, the 2016 Rio Olympic Games in Brazil and the 2018 PyeongChang Winter Olympics in South Korea were also threatened by Zika and Norovirus respectively. Fortunately, the number of people infected with the virus was limited and properly controlled, and the Olympic Games was finally held successfully.

  The opening ceremony of the Rio Olympic Games is scheduled to be held on August 5, 2016. However, according to the BBC, only three months ago, 125 internationally renowned scientists and doctors from Harvard, Oxford, Yale and other academic institutions jointly requested that the Olympic Games to be held in Rio de Janeiro be postponed or changed to other regions.

  In this open letter to the World Health Organization, scientists said that it was "immoral" to hold the Olympic Games at this time because of the rampant Zika virus. Zika virus is spread by mosquito bites. It started in Brazil and spread to more than 60 countries in more than a year. Scientists pointed out that although the symptoms of Zika virus infection are relatively mild, it may cause fetal malformation and microcephaly, and the consequences are quite serious.

  These scientists even said rudely that Brazil’s plan to kill mosquitoes was not successful, and the capacity of the country’s medical system was weakened. At this time, it was unnecessary to let about 500,000 members of delegations and tourists go to Brazil.

  However, in mid-June, the International Olympic Committee still decided to hold the Rio Olympic Games as scheduled. Through the assessment, the Olympic Committee believes that the virus has a weak impact on people other than pregnant women, and WHO points out that the mosquito activity in Brazil has been relatively small since August. Although the virus is identified as "low risk", experts still advise tourists to take preventive measures to avoid being bitten by mosquitoes.

  The virus also caused many athletes to retreat before the game. American cyclist Van Gadlen withdrew from the Olympic Games because of his fear of his pregnant wife and unborn baby. Pau gasol, a famous Spanish basketball player, also said that he would consider freezing sperm in advance before taking part in the Olympic Games.

  When the PyeongChang Winter Olympics was held in 2018, Norovirus was also a threat: it raided the Olympic Village one week before the opening ceremony on February 9, directly threatening the health of competitors from all over the world. The news that 86 guards in the Olympic Village were diagnosed with Norovirus broke out like a bolt from the blue. The organizers responded immediately. On February 6th, more than 1,200 guards evacuated from their posts were quarantined, and 900 gendarmes were urgently transferred to manage 20 Olympic venues and Olympic villages.

  Norovirus has aroused great concern because it is super contagious. This virus that causes non-bacterial acute gastroenteritis causes diarrhea and vomiting, and saliva, feces, food and water may be the carriers of virus transmission. The gangwon Institute of Health and Environment immediately began to investigate and detected the virus in many places in the youth training center near the Olympic Village, including drinking fountains, bathrooms, hand washing tables and so on.

  Fortunately, the organizing committee responded quickly, providing soap and disinfectant to players from all over the world, closing public drinking fountains, and announcing to avoid eating fresh food. Although the virus did not spread on a large scale, two Swiss freestyle skiers and three foreign journalists in the news center were still infected. Fortunately, although Norovirus attacked the Olympic Village, it was not fatal, but a series of infection symptoms made patients very uncomfortable.

Return to Tangshan in 1976 —— Commemorating the 40th anniversary of Tangshan Earthquake

  Tangshan, China, July 28 (Reporter Guo Xiangyu, Xiao Yuan and Du Zhen) According to the Voice of China report, today is the 40th anniversary of the Tangshan earthquake. Forty years ago, Tangshan, Hebei Province, took the lives of 240,000 people in just 23 seconds, and made this industrial city an island for 15 days after the earthquake.

  Li Shengtang, then deputy director of the dispatching room of Tangshan Airport, and Li Yulin, vice chairman of the trade union in Tangshan Mining Area of Kailuan Coal Mine, were both survivors of the Tangshan earthquake. When the earthquake occurred, they went to Beijing from the air and the ground respectively to ask for support from the central government.

  The earthquake shattered their families and changed their life trajectory. After a lapse of 40 years, every moment of the earthquake, help and disaster relief is still fresh.

  On July 27, 1976, in Tangshan that night, the weather was particularly sultry and the sky was surprisingly bright. Li Shengtang, then deputy director of the dispatching room of Tangshan Airport, recalled that his wife thought of the earthquake at that time. "My wife told me, oh, is there going to be an earthquake? I’m afraid she can’t sleep, so I said, don’t dream, it’s so hot in summer. “

  At the same time, Li Yulin, vice chairman of the labor union in Tangshan mining area of Kailuan coal mine, just rose to the well and worked underground for two days and one night. After returning home, he was so tired that he didn’t even eat, so he fell on the bed.

  At 3: 42 am on July 28th, the earth shook. Li Shengtang, who survived, climbed out of the ruins, held a pair of children under a tree in the yard and turned and ran to the airport dispatching building 1 km away. However, the damage of the airport made Li Shengtang almost desperate. Four of the eight pillars of the dispatching building were broken and the command system was completely paralyzed. Li Shengtang and his comrades searched the whole station and only found a barely usable ultrashort wave radio station.

  Li Shengtang recalled: "There is only one navigation station left. What’s wrong with the air station, the fixed tower and the antenna? There are two planes. Li -2 plane can fly in complex weather, but later it was found that the communication car was still working, and the back was broken, so it could be sent out, and it could generate electricity. “

  Kailuan coal mine. Li Yulin was in a hurry to get to the mining area, and he was worried about the underground workers whose life and death were unknown. Standing on the dark mine and shouting, the only people who can respond to Li Yulin are Cao Guocheng, director of the Armed Forces Department, Yuan Qingwu, the winch driver of the electromechanical department, and Cui Zhiliang, the driver of the mine rescue team. The only equipment that can be found is a mine ambulance that was not damaged by the earthquake.

  To Beijing! Report to the CPC Central Committee! This was the only way that Li Yulin could think of at that time. "The concept of going to Beijing came into being in the process of running from my home to the mine. All I saw was ruins and nothing else."

  Thirty minutes after the earthquake, the red mine ambulance sounded the alarm, carrying four people, including Li Yulin, from the mining area and heading west to Beijing.

  Asking for support from the central government is also the first thought in Li Shengtang’s mind. When he was about to start the radio station to guide the plane to fly to Beijing, he was held down by his comrades: taking off without approval is a violation of discipline.

  After the earthquake in Tangshan, it began to rain, and Li Shengtang finally made a decision. After the earthquake, the first distress plane flying to Beijing rushed out of the runway and took off in the rain without a navigation platform and only under the naked eye command of Li Shengtang.

  Li Shengtang said: "This is a special take-off in an extraordinary period. I asked the dispatcher to let the plane take off. In this way, it took off at 6 o’clock. "

  When Li Yulin’s car arrived in Beijing, the Li -2 plane under the command of Li Shengtang also landed smoothly at Nanyuan Airport. Two cars galloped towards each other in the streets of Beijing in the early morning. Finally, they met in front of Xinhua Gate in Zhongnanhai. No greetings, no communication. What they are thinking about is how to report the disaster to the central authorities as quickly as possible.

  4 hours and 18 minutes after the earthquake. Beijing, Ziguangge, Zhongnanhai. Li Yulin reported the disaster of Kailuan Coal Mine to the central leadership: there are still thousands of miners underground.

  Li Yulin people didn’t know at that time that thousands of miners who fled to the alleys were waiting for an order in the dark 590 meters underground in Kailuan Coal Mine. After 40 years, Zhang Guocheng, an electromechanical worker, still clearly remembered the scene at that time.

  Zhang Guocheng recalled: "At that time, it gave me the feeling that the working face collapsed, and the boards fell off, so we forced our way out through a small seam. The workers who came down from the construction site waited for the instructions from the leaders, and Xi’ an did not move. At that time, the organization was particularly strong and there was no chaos. "

  The underground search was carried out nervously and orderly until the last worker was found. This team of thousands of people began to move step by step to the wellhead that did not collapse with the miner’s lamp overhead. In the end, all miners were safely raised.

  Tangshan airport. Li Shengtang waited in the dispatching room all night, constantly debugging the buttons of the radio station for fear of missing any signal in the air.

  9 am, the fifth hour after the earthquake. Finally, the radio came to call Tangshan Station in secret language, demanding landing conditions: this Mi -8 helicopter, which took off from Beijing Shahe Airport two hours ago, was the first rescue plane sent by the central authorities.

  As the relief materials arrived in Tangshan, Li Yulin, who reported the disaster to the central authorities and returned to provide relief. On the way back to Kailuan coal mine, he shouted at the top of his voice and told the affected people along the way that the central government had decided to help Tangshan.

  Li Yulin said: "I told them about the situation, and there were more and more people around. Oh, I’ve never heard that slogan. It’s all from the heart. Almost all of them shouted when they broke their throats. Many wounded people were lying on the ground. Although they couldn’t shout, I still remember the strength of opening my mouth now. "

  Only when Li Yulin returned to Tangshan did he know that 14 relatives, including his parents and son, were killed in the earthquake. After hastily burying the next of kin, Li Yulin returned to the mine. With more than 20,000 miners trapped in Tangshan, Kailuan Coal Mine officially resumed production on the 10th day after the earthquake. "After the injured people have settled the dead, they all come back to mine. There are annoying drainage and mine protection, restoration of construction on the well, cleaning up things, etc., all of which are spread out. After ten days, the basic mines are full of people. At that time, everyone has difficulties, and if there is no difficulty, they will all come. "

  As railways and highways have been severely damaged, opening air passages is the only choice for disaster relief. The air rescue officially began 5 hours and 18 minutes after the earthquake. However, the power was interrupted, the runway lights were completely extinguished, and there was no navigation equipment. Tangshan Airport became "blind". Without runway lights, the soldiers collected hundreds of lanterns instead. Thirteen types of aircraft from more than 30 airports across the country took off and landed in nearly a thousand aftershocks by listening to Li Shengtang’s ears and observing with the naked eye. When I was most nervous, I took off and landed a plane in an average of 2 minutes, which created a miracle in the history of world aviation. During the critical period of 14 days after the earthquake, more than 20,000 wounded people and countless relief materials took off and landed from the narrow runway of Tangshan Airport.

  Li Shengtang said: "It is quite difficult to take off and land. Some large routes and small routes take off head-to-head, cross-take-off, and take off at both ends, and use one runway as two runways to maximize the airport take-off and landing rate, transport more wounded people and transport more relief materials. Up to 360 a day, with an average of 200 take-off and landing every day. I haven’t washed my face or rested for fifteen days. "

  On August 11th, 15th day after the earthquake, the land route from Tangshan to the outside world was finally opened. Tangshan in ruins is finally no longer an island.

  Li Shengtang, who is 80 years old, has some difficulty with his left foot. Every time he climbs a floor, he has to rest for a while. But as long as he hears a plane flying overhead, he will still be excited.

  In the subsidence area of Kailuan coal mine where the victims were buried, now, the 2016 Tangshan World Horticultural Exposition Park has been built. The miners who experienced the earthquake have already retired, and Zhang Guocheng, an electromechanical worker, took a liking to photography after retirement. He said that he loves to pat the new Tangshan more. "I took a lot of pictures when the World Expo was not engaged in gardening. Now I have taken a lot of pictures when it is completed. I don’t need to say that others can see the changes before and after, right?"

  However, when he reached the center of the park, he put down his camera and stood quietly. The theme sculpture "Danfeng Chaoyang" in front of him, which symbolizes the nirvana of the phoenix, seems to remind everyone who comes here not to forget the city’s past.

  Zhang Guocheng said: "I have been in Tangshan for more than 60 years. You see that so many people died in the earthquake at that time and buried their bodies to restore their homes. More than 200,000 people died in Tangshan. He can still stand tall and stand tall. It is time to resume production and resume production. How to live and live? This is Tangshan people!"

Precautionary measures for tornado weather

1. At home, be sure to stay away from doors, windows and the outer walls of houses, and hide in the wall or small room opposite to the tornado. The safest place to avoid a tornado is the basement or semi-basement.

2. In case of pole falling and house collapse, cut off the power supply in time to prevent electric shock or fire.

3. When there is a tornado outside the field, you should look for low-lying ground nearby, but stay away from trees and poles to avoid being smashed, crushed and electrocuted.

4. When the car encounters a tornado when going out, never drive to avoid it, nor do you avoid it in the car, because the car has almost no defense ability against tornadoes, so you should leave the car immediately and avoid it in low-lying areas.

New mothers are the most lonely, and nearly 90% have lost their social life.

   


  The new mother left most of her time to her children.


  Having children is something to be happy about. But a recent survey in Britain found that women who are first-time mothers feel most lonely in the first year after their children are born. The main reason is that they have no time and energy to contact relatives and friends during childbirth and maternity leave, thus being out of touch with the outside world.


  Nearly 90% lost social life.


  The British "Mom and Baby" magazine and Tesco Supermarket Co., Ltd. jointly conducted a survey on about 2,000 new mothers with an average age of 29. It turns out that many of them need to work hard to adapt to the new identity of "mother".


  About two-thirds of new mothers said that they lived far away from their mothers and had little contact with them. In addition, they basically lost contact with other relatives, friends and colleagues. More than half of new mothers feel "lonely and isolated". Among the women surveyed, on average, each person has only 90 minutes a day to get in touch with people except their husbands and children, and the rest is given to the children.


  Many new mothers say that after the birth of their children, most of the quarrels between them and their partners are due to this-they are "lonely and isolated", but their partners work or engage in social activities as usual.


  Caused by modern lifestyle


  The survey results said: "Less than 30% of new mothers’ mothers can help look after their children, while one third of new mothers’ mothers-in-law never help look after them."


  British media reported that the lifestyle of modern society is that people live farther and farther away from their relatives and friends, which makes motherhood more challenging.


  "Being away from work, giving birth to children has an arduous physical and psychological adaptation process for women. This is a brand-new life, which is completely different from what they used to live." Dalrymple, editor of Mommy and Baby magazine, said.

Louis Koo’s "Searching for Qin" is expected to start in March. Jessica Hester Hsuan: Still changing the script

1905 movie network news According to Hong Kong media reports, actress Jessica Hester Hsuan said at an event on February 20th that the film version of "Searching for Qin" is expected to be officially launched at the end of March this year, but she revealed that she has not seen the final script yet.


"Because there is no script yet, I have been changing it, and I want to make it better. When I was having dinner with my friends, the other party put forward some opinions. I think I would tell Gu Zi (Louis Koo) if I could." When asked whether the movie version continued the story of the TV series, Jessica Hester Hsuan immediately responded: "The old boss won’t let me talk!"


As early as 2015, it was reported that Louis Koo prepared and negotiated for the copyright of the novel "Searching for Qin" and prepared to shoot a film version. He also intended to invite Du Qifeng to be the director, but he was not satisfied with the script and never put it into shooting.In 2016, the news came out again that the film would start shooting in Inner Mongolia in 2017, and LAM Raymond, Jessica Hester Hsuan and other original people all returned, but in early 2017, Louis KooDeny the news,It means that the project is still in the stage of script creation.


In March 2017, Huace Film Company obtained the novel copyright of Searching for Qin, officially announced that it would jointly produce the film version of Searching for Qin with Tianxia One Film Company founded by Louis Koo, and exposed two concept posters at the same time, and then announced that the film would be directed by the new director Li Zhenlong, and there was no news about the filming. Four years later, can the film version of Qin Xun Ji really start shooting as scheduled? Triggered speculation.


The TV series "Searching for Qin" is adapted from Huang Yi’s martial arts novel of the same name. It is a drama celebrating the 34th anniversary of TVB34 in 2001, starring Louis Koo, LAM Raymond, Jessica Hester Hsuan, Sonija Kwok and Jiang Hua. The drama mainly tells the story of Xiang Shaolong, an elite G4 in the 21st century, who traveled through time and space to return to the Warring States period more than 2,000 years ago to find Qin Shihuang.Being "the originator of crossing the drama" is a classic screen memory of many viewers.Louis Koo also won the My Favorite Actor Award for the second time with the role of Xiang Shaolong.

"Searching for Qin" is Louis Koo’s last work in TVB. Since he entered the film circle in 2001, he has never appeared in TV series.

Looking at power consumption through inductance loss, the calculation is not complicated at all.

one, overview

The power consumption of power supply is various, including switching loss, input/output capacitance loss, static power consumption of controller and. This paper mainly introduces the simple calculation. Including two aspects: one is the loss related to the magnetic core, that is, the traditional iron loss; The second is the loss associated with the inductor winding, which is commonly called copper loss.

Total Power Dissipation(W)= CopperLoss + CoreLoss

CopperLoss = IRMS2*RDC(mΩ )/1000

CoreLossGenerally, it is obtained by checking the manufacturer’s form.

2, calculation method

Take Pulse’s PA1513NL series inductor as an example, and adopt PA1513NL.321NLT. The datasheet downloaded from official website is as follows. The basic parameters are: the inductance is 320nH, and the DC resistance is 0.53 11.3%.

In the design, we use this resistor in the switching frequency of 600kHz and the load current I.LOADIn the BUCK circuit of 30A, where iripple = 30% * i.LOAD.

According to the above formula, it can be easily calculated that the maximum copper loss is:

CopperLoss = IRMS2* RDC(mΩ )/1000 =(30A)2 *(0.53*111.3% mΩ )/1000 = 0.531W

Regarding the maximum iron loss, we must first calculate △B: (because the inductance error is a curve, we use the normal value to calculate it).

△B = .23* L(nH)* △I = 0.23 * 320(nH)* 30% * ILOAD = 662.4

Since the switching power supply works at a frequency below 600KHz, the iron loss can be found to be about 0.18W by looking up the table.

Then the total loss is as follows:

Total Power Dissipation(W)= CopperLoss + CoreLoss = 0.711W

By looking up the table, we can get that the temperature rise of the inductor is about 45 degrees Celsius under normal working conditions.

The main functions of evaluating the loss of inductance are: first, to see whether the loss of inductance will cause the overheating of inductance, which will lead to the decrease or even damage of inductance value; The second function is to adjust the parameters of inductance and improve the efficiency of the whole power conversion system.

threeAbout CoreLoss

In fact, the calculation method and curve of CoreLoss are not given on the datasheet of many inductance companies. If so, it is almost impossible to calculate the iron loss. In this case, there are two suggestions.

If this inductor is used in high-current and critical equipment, then please choose a supplier that provides iron loss, such as Pulse, Wurth, JW Miller, etc.

If the current is relatively small or the switching frequency is relatively low, the general iron loss is not the key factor. Then first evaluate whether the copper loss is OK, and leave a certain margin. If the inductance is overheated in the subsequent test, try to reduce the switching frequency of the power supply, or adopt an inductance with a smaller DCR.

Global epidemic: Chinese communities in new york actively support the local anti-epidemic front.

  On April 6, local time, a woman wearing a mask walked on the street in the Chinese community in Flushing, new york. According to statistics released by Johns Hopkins University in the United States, as of the evening of 6th, there were more than 360,000 confirmed cases in COVID-19 in the United States, including more than 130,000 confirmed cases in New York State. China News Service reporter Liao Panshe

  China news agency, new york, April 9 th: Global epidemic: Chinese communities in new york actively support the local anti-epidemic front line.

  China News Service reporter madelin

  On the afternoon of April 9th, it rained heavily in new york. At the new york Asian Association in Brooklyn, several volunteers are loading boxes of epidemic prevention materials into the car in the rain, ready to send them to a local police station.

  Wang Yibing, president of new york Taishan Overseas Chinese Women’s Federation, helped count and carry materials at the scene. She said that the donations of the Asian General Association are all front-line units, including hospitals and police stations, which are essential for fighting the COVID-19 epidemic. "My idea is to make a contribution." Wang Yibing said, "There are no eggs under the nest, right?"

  Chen Shanzhuang, chairman of the Asian General Assembly, said that the Asian General Assembly has raised 30,000 medical masks, 30,000 gloves, 1,200 hand sanitizers, 1,500 protective clothing and other materials, which will be sent to the Langone Medical Center of New York University in batches in the near future, the Brooklyn Southern District General Administration of the New York Police Department, and subway, fire fighting, postal and other units.

  As of the evening of the 9th, more than 160,000 cases of Covid-19 infection were confirmed in New York State, and more than 7,000 cases died. The number of confirmed infections in New York State has exceeded that of any other country outside the United States.

  "More than two months ago, we raised more than one thousand boxes of masks for Wuhan. Now the epidemic situation in new york is serious, and the Asian community is very concerned about this. " Chen Shanzhuang said that the Asian General Assembly itself aims at serving the community, and now it is only natural to do what it can to fight the epidemic. He mentioned that epidemic prevention materials are scarce at present, and this batch of materials was not raised until last week. "I hope that those who have the ability will continue to donate, and we will deliver the materials to the frontline units in time."

  "Since the outbreak of the epidemic in new york, the Chinese community has actively donated to hospitals, police stations, sanitation and other departments." Gu Yaming, a member of new york City Council, said that doctors, policemen and other groups risked their lives to fight the epidemic, and the community was very grateful for their work.

  "There are also many Chinese friends who have called me and asked me what (they) can do to fight the epidemic." Gu Yaming told reporters, "One of them made 50 fried rice and sent it to the hospital." He believes that the support of the Chinese community is spontaneous, and these little things also represent their love.

  In the past two weeks, the Peking University Greater new york Alumni Association has raised more than 56,000 US dollars in donations, 9,000 masks and 819 sets of infectious disease protection equipment to support 18 hospitals. On the support list, Amherst Hospital, Queens Presbyterian Hospital and Mount Sinai Hospital are all hospitals with the heaviest task of treating patients in COVID-19.

  Yu Ge, the president of the Alumni Association, lives in Long Island, new york. "It can be said that every Chinese community around me is in action." She told reporters that after the alumni association initiated fund-raising, people continued to take the initiative to join, and some of them even "have multiple jobs" and participated in fund-raising and material delivery in several societies.

  While the Chinese community actively supports new york in fighting the epidemic, hate crimes under the pretext of Covid-19 are also increasing, and news that Asian groups, including Chinese, are insulted or even hurt is frequently reported in newspapers. In this regard, Gu Yaming pointed out that it is completely wrong and very dangerous to incite racial sentiment in the name of the epidemic. "Covid-19 has nothing to do with race, and anyone who is not well protected may be infected." Gu Yaming said that this should never be used as an excuse to target Chinese or Asians.

  Gu Yaming said that he had communicated with the Mayor of new york and the Governor of New York, asking them to send more police to protect the Asian community. He reminded that Chinese people should call the police immediately if they encounter hate crimes, and his office can also provide necessary help to the victims.

  "The current epidemic is a disaster." Gu Yaming said that he hoped that Chinese people would protect themselves while supporting the "anti-epidemic". "Please don’t have dinner parties, go out for protection and keep a social distance from others." He said that if everyone can do this, I believe that Covid-19, an "invisible enemy", can be defeated step by step.

  What is dengue fever?

  Dengue fever is an acute infectious disease caused by dengue virus, which is spread by the bite of Aedes mosquitoes. After a mosquito sucks the blood of an infected person, it usually takes about 8 to 10 days to replicate the virus in the body, and then it can spread the virus when it bites the next time, that is, the transmission route is "patient → Aedes → others". Dengue fever is generally not transmitted from person to person.

  People in China are generally susceptible. After infection, the incubation period is generally 1 ~ 14 days, but some people do not get sick (called recessive infection). Patients and recessive infected people are the main sources of infection.

  Symptoms of dengue fever include sudden fever, headache, orbital pain, muscle and joint pain (commonly known as "three pains and one fever"), and rash. In severe cases, it may develop into dengue hemorrhagic fever or dengue shock syndrome, which is life-threatening.

  Where is dengue fever mainly prevalent?

  Dengue fever epidemic areas are mainly concentrated in tropical and subtropical areas, Southeast Asia, the Western Pacific and America, including Thailand, Indonesia, Malaysia, the Philippines and other countries around China. Dengue fever epidemic in these areas exists all the year round, and the number of cases is large.

  The epidemic situation of dengue fever in China is mainly imported from abroad, and there are also local cases caused by imported cases. The main overseas sources are Southeast Asian and South Asian countries such as Myanmar, Cambodia, Indonesia, Thailand, Laos and Malaysia. Local cases are mostly distributed in coastal or border areas such as Guangdong and Yunnan.

  Please pay attention to cross-border travel!

  With the arrival of summer vacation, the number of cross-border and inter-provincial personnel has increased, and the risk of epidemic input has increased. If you have stayed in Southeast Asia, South Asia, Latin America and other dengue endemic areas within 2 weeks before the onset of the disease, or there are confirmed cases of dengue fever around you, and you have symptoms such as fever, rash, headache and myalgia, you need to consider the possibility of getting dengue fever, go to the hospital as soon as possible, and take the initiative to explain your travel history so as to get treatment as soon as possible. At present, there is no specific antiviral drug for dengue fever.

  The mortality rate of typical dengue fever is less than 1%, but if it is not treated in time, it will become severe and the mortality rate will exceed 20%. Therefore, early identification, early diagnosis and early treatment are important measures to prevent serious illness and further spread.

  How to prevent dengue fever?

  According to the characteristics of replication and transmission of dengue virus in mosquitoes, the key to prevent dengue fever is to reduce mosquito bites, which includes physical anti-mosquito measures such as mosquito nets and screens, as well as chemical anti-mosquito methods such as spraying pesticides and using mosquito repellent.

  In addition, cleaning up indoor and outdoor stagnant water and reducing mosquito breeding environment are also important measures to prevent dengue fever.

  Synthesis: Henan Institute of Disease Control and Transmission and Prevention.
